    The aim of the article. The purpose of work is analysis of existent controlling conceptions through the prism of their application in domestic enterprises practical activity.The results of the analysis. In the article on the basis of comparative analysis the estimation of differences is carried out between the conceptual going near determination of essence, place and role of controlling, in the modern terms of domestic economy transformation. Parameters and descriptions of key elements of controlling conception are certain by a gnosiological analysis. The conceptual directions list of controlling development is in-process extended. Attention is accented on the increase of decentralization role and self-government in the modern management system. A place and role of controlling in a modern management is specified. The concept controlling, as interfunctional direction of administrative activity and instrument of unifying management function got subsequent development.Conclusions and directions of further researches. Bases on offered theoretic-methodological positions it can be developed the algorithm of management system improvement with the use of controlling subsection which provides continuous enterprise development

    Common variation at 2p13.3, 3q29, 7p13 and 17q25.1 associated with susceptibility to pancreatic cancer

    No full text
    Pancreatic cancer is the fourth leading cause of cancer death in the developed world. Both inherited high-penetrance mutations in BRCA2 (ref. 2), ATM, PALB2 (ref. 4), BRCA1 (ref. 5), STK11 (ref. 6), CDKN2A and mismatch-repair genes and low-penetrance loci are associated with increased risk. To identify new risk loci, we performed a genome-wide association study on 9,925 pancreatic cancer cases and 11,569 controls, including 4,164 newly genotyped cases and 3,792 controls in 9 studies from North America, Central Europe and Australia. We identified three newly associated regions: 17q25.1 (LINC00673, rs11655237, odds ratio (OR) = 1.26, 95% confidence interval (CI) = 1.19-1.34, P = 1.42 × 10-14), 7p13 (SUGCT, rs17688601, OR = 0.88, 95% CI = 0.84-0.92, P = 1.41 × 10-8) and 3q29 (TP63, rs9854771, OR = 0.89, 95% CI = 0.85-0.93, P = 2.35 × 10-8). We detected significant association at 2p13.3 (ETAA1, rs1486134, OR = 1.14, 95% CI = 1.09-1.19, P = 3.36 × 10-9), a region with previous suggestive evidence in Han Chinese. We replicated previously reported associations at 9q34.2 (ABO), 13q22.1 (KLF5), 5p15.33 (TERT and CLPTM1), 13q12.2 (PDX1), 1q32.1 (NR5A2), 7q32.3 (LINC-PINT), 16q23.1 (BCAR1) and 22q12.1 (ZNRF3). Our study identifies new loci associated with pancreatic cancer risk. © 2015 Nature America, Inc. All rights reserved
